Your new role
As our Talent Sourcing Specialist, you will be responsible for sourcing and screening qualified candidates for targeted positions, as well as proactively building and nurturing a pipeline of skilled and diverse talent across Europe. Experience in recruiting for engineering or environmental consulting roles is preferred.
Our Talent Acquisition team is located across the UK, with a mix of home and office work, based in Birmingham. The team comprises passionate colleagues from the UK, Denmark, Sweden, Finland, and Norway, all looking forward to welcoming you. You will be part of a global, forward-thinking Talent Acquisition community and collaborate closely with your colleagues.
Within Ramboll’s Global Talent Acquisition organization, you will define and execute creative recruiting strategies for complex roles across multiple business areas and geographies.
Your key responsibilities will include:
* Collaborating with Hiring Managers across Denmark to understand business needs and identify external talent pipelines for specific regions and functions.
* Using various sourcing channels (e.g., Boolean Search, social media, external databases, company websites, CRM) to develop a proactive pipeline of diverse candidates for open, recurring, and niche roles.
* Developing innovative sourcing strategies and sharing information to identify suitable candidate profiles.
* Conducting pre-screening phone interviews to assess skills, competencies, cultural fit, and potential for current or future roles.
* Building relationships with potential candidates through networking, referrals, and passive recruiting techniques, including social media engagement.
* Maintaining and enhancing relationships with external sources to strengthen the company's market presence.

Work at the heart of sustainable change with Ramboll in the UK and Ireland
Ramboll is a global architecture, engineering, and consultancy firm founded in Denmark. We aim to create a thriving world for nature and people through sustainable change. With a history rooted in responsibility and curiosity, Ramboll in the UK and Ireland employs over 1,500 professionals across 16 offices, delivering innovative solutions across various sectors.
